CMBO is an actively managed exchange-traded fund that is designed to harvest the implied short-term U.S. interest rate and excess yield present in the options market. It invests primarily in the box spread strategy. Box spread strategies typically seek to provide scalable, collateralized, Options Clearing Corporation (OCC)-guaranteed financing markets with persistent excess yield over T-bills.
The Wayfinder Dynamic U.S. Interest Rate ETF (ticker: CMBO) seeks to provide investment results that, before fees and expenses, equal or exceed the performance of an investment that tracks the 0-12 month segment of the United States Treasury Bill market.
